#14b3b9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#14b3b9 is composed of 7.8% red, 70.2%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.2% cyan, 3.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 182.2 degrees, a saturation of 80.5% and a lightness of 40.2%. #14b3b9 color hex could be obtained by blending #28ffff with #006773.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

#14b3b9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#14b3b9 has RGB values of R:20, G:179, B:185 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.03,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 1356729.

Shades and Tints of #14b3b9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010808 is the darkest color, while #f5fef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#14b3b9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#636a6a is the less saturated color, while #04c2c9 is the most saturated one.
